Why Concrete is at the Center of the Green Building Revolution
Concrete has actually long been the foundation-- essentially-- of building. From bridges and sidewalks to homes and high-rises, it's all over. Yet standard concrete production is resource-intensive and responsible for a substantial amount of global carbon exhausts. As recognition expands and regulations shift, the sector is under pressure to innovate.
This is where green concrete comes in. It isn't about changing concrete entirely, yet instead boosting it. Building contractors, designers, and designers are locating ways to make it extra reliable, much less dangerous to the atmosphere, and a lot more aesthetically appealing.
What Makes Concrete Eco-Friendly?
Eco-friendly concrete is created to lower its carbon impact while still carrying out like typical mixes. Some approaches utilize recycled products such as smashed glass or slag from hazardous waste. Others integrate carbon capture techniques, minimizing exhausts throughout manufacturing. There are also concrete types that can take in air pollution from the air, helping to clean urban environments.
But sustainability does not stop with ingredients. It also includes toughness. Environmentally friendly mixes frequently last longer and withstand weathering, which implies less repair services and substitutes down the line. That makes them not simply a green choice, yet a clever investment.

Urban Planning and Green Infrastructure
As cities look toward the future, green materials are coming to be important. Districts are integrating sustainable concrete into pathways, public plazas, and also stormwater management systems. Because environment-friendly concrete can be engineered for leaks in the structure, it helps in reducing drainage and support all-natural groundwater recharge-- 2 big wins for urban locations handling frequent flooding and water scarcities.

The Role of Local Sourcing and Waste Reduction
In the past, building frequently counted on products shipped over long distances, increasing discharges and expenses. With green concrete, most of the raw products can be sourced locally, lowering transportation influences. Furthermore, using commercial byproducts like fly ash or recycled accumulations assists divert waste from garbage dumps and gives new life to what would or else be discarded.
It's a round method to structure-- using what source we currently have in smarter means, saving sources, and developing lasting frameworks that serve their neighborhoods well.
Challenges and the Road Ahead
No innovation lacks its difficulties. Eco-friendly concrete can be slightly more costly upfront because of customized products or more recent technology. Nevertheless, the long-lasting advantages-- reduced upkeep costs, enhanced longevity, and ecological duty-- commonly surpass the first investment.
Fortunately is that as demand boosts and technology continues to boost, these prices are expected to decrease. Extra builders are hopping on board, manufacturers are scaling up manufacturing, and governing support is helping to lead the way.
